This chair met the need...we needed something narrower than a normal wheelchair to get through the bathroom door. It is sturdy and is useful for bathroom visits to avoid the normal “potty chair”; the one that stays over the toilet and just gets in the way in a small bathroom. You know the one, you trip over the legs as you try to get in the shower, turn to use the sink, etc etc. one thing that is annoying about this chair is that the piece used to fill-in the hole in the middle of the chair just continues to randomly fall out...we decided to just leave it out altogether. The pull-out potty pan is useful when needed. The only other concern about this chair is that it has a short depth, so don’t plan on using it for anything other than shower/bath. If the occupant is tall/large, they may feel like they’re falling forward out of the chair. The arms that adjust up and down are useful when necessary to do lateral transfers and the chair sits a bit higher than a normal wheelchair, so the occupant can usually slide laterally and let gravity do the work. Finally, the locks on the wheels work really well. Not only do they lock so the wheel doesn’t roll, but they lock the 360 degree rotating neck of the wheel also. Remember to glide the wheelchair into place before attempting to lock the wheels, because if they are not in the correct position, it’s difficult to get your leg under the chair to kick the wheel locks on/off. Since we use it at home, sometimes I’m in my socks only - no shoes- and it’s really hard to kick the locks off without shoes on...it hurts your feet. Having the wheels in the wrong position makes it next to impossible without walking a full circle around the chair and contorting yourself in a small space. Also, the occupant typically won’t be able to unlock the wheels on their own, so someone has to help them at all times while they’re in the chair or they’ll be stuck. Alternatively, this can make for dangerous situations sometimes if the occupant is motivated to move without help. If you are caring for someone with some mobility that also has dementia you have to be very careful or they’ll attempt to standup or move to a position that puts them in danger of a fall.
